Engine Specifications
The Bonneville America features a 865cc parallel-twin engine. Designed for power and torque, it delivers a smooth and satisfying ride. The engine produces approximately 50 horsepower and 50 lb-ft of torque. This configuration enables the bike to perform well at low and mid-range speeds, making it ideal for cruising.

Comparison With Other Motorcycles
The sound of the Triumph Bonneville America stands out, but how does it compare to other motorcycles in its class? Let’s explore a few key models and their unique sound features.
Similar Models
- Triumph Bonneville T120: This model features a 1200cc engine, delivering a slightly deeper and richer sound. Its twin exhaust system enhances the iconic Triumph rumble.
- Harley-Davidson Sportster: Known for its throaty growl, the Sportster produces a loud and aggressive sound due to its V-twin engine. Riders appreciate its unique personality, reminiscent of classic American motorcycles.
- Indian Scout: The Scout offers a powerful sound experience with its 1133cc engine. Its exhaust note has a more modern, refined tone while maintaining a substantial presence on the road.
